Kinds Of Exercise Bicycles

When it concerns exercise bikes, they can be broadly categorized into 3 primary categories: upright bikes, recumbent bikes, and spin bikes. Each type serves different physical fitness needs and choices.

Kind of Bike Description Pros Cons
Upright Bike Mimics traditional biking, with the rider sitting upright. Compact, offers a full-body exercise, adjustable resistance. Can be uncomfortable for extended periods, less back assistance.
Recumbent Bike Features a larger seat and back support, permitting the rider to sit in a reclined position. Comfortable, less stress on the back and joints, terrific for longer exercises. Uses up more area, might not burn as many calories as upright bikes.
Spin Bike Designed for high-intensity workouts, typically utilized in group classes. Adjustable resistance, light and compact, mimics roadway biking. Can put stress on the knees, more fit for experienced bicyclists.

Advantages of Using an Exercise Bicycle

Cardiovascular Health

Regular cycling substantially enhances cardiovascular health by enhancing heart function and increasing lung capability. It is an excellent method to raise heart rate while being simple on the joints.

Weight-loss

Incorporating biking into a physical fitness regimen can speed up weight loss, as it burns calories efficiently. Depending on the intensity, an individual can burn anywhere from 400 to 800 calories per hour on a stationary bicycle.

Low-Impact Exercise

Exercise bikes offer a low-impact option to jogging or aerobics. This makes cycling a perfect workout for individuals recovering from injury or those with joint discomfort.

Muscle Strengthening

Cycling primarily enhances the lower body, concentrating on the quadriceps, hamstrings, and calves. Additionally, engaging the core and lower back muscles is also vital for preserving correct posture while biking.

Key Features to Consider

When choosing an exercise bicycle, one ought to consider a number of essential features that can improve the exercise experience:

1. Resistance Levels

The ability to adjust resistance is important for tailoring exercises to individual fitness levels. Some bikes provide magnetic resistance, while others utilize friction or electronic systems.

2. Convenience and Adjustability

Search for bikes with adjustable seats and handlebars, as a comfy fit is important for long-lasting usage. A well-padded seat can likewise make a substantial distinction in comfort during exercises.

3. Built-in Programs and Digital Connectivity

Numerous modern exercise bicycles come with pre-set exercise programs and connection choices for apps and gadgets. This feature can improve the user experience by providing feedback, tracking efficiency, and making exercises more appealing.

4. Stability and Weight Capacity

Ensure that the bike is stable and can support your weight. A lot of bikes have actually a specified weight limit; selecting a bike that comfortably accommodates your body weight is essential for safety and durability.

5. Size and Portability

Think about the area available in your home for saving the bicycle. If area is limited, try to find designs that are collapsible or quickly movable.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TION: Common Questions About Exercise Bicycles

1. How typically should I use an exercise bicycle?

  • Preferably, people must go for a minimum of 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ity weekly, which equates to around 30 minutes of cycling, 5 times a week.

2. Can I lose weight using an exercise bicycle?

  • Yes, routine cycling can assist in weight loss due to its calorie-burning potential, especially when integrated with a well balanced diet.

3. Are Exercise Bike Home bikes ideal for all fitness levels?

  • Yes, exercise bikes can accommodate all physical fitness levels, from novices to innovative professional athletes. The adjustable resistance permits users to tailor their workouts.

4. What should I wear while using an exercise bicycle?

  • Comfortable exercise clothes, supportive shoes, and moisture-wicking fabrics are advised for an ideal cycling experience.

5. How can I preserve my exercise bicycle?

  • Routine maintenance includes inspecting for loose parts, keeping the bike clean, and regularly lubing moving components according to the maker’s standards.
